CENLAR Central Loan Administration and Reporting offers one main service that is loan servicing. This basically means that they are the middle-men between customers paying their loans, and the company who own the debt.

In many jurisdictions, minors are not allowed to sign for process service because they are considered legally incompetent due to their age. It is typically required for service to be made on an adult who resides at the same address or a person authorized to accept service on behalf of the recipient.
Cenlar is a subservicing company. A company that provides mortgage subservicing will collect your monthly mortgage payments and maintains your escrow account for tax and insurance payments. Many banks use them to handle the maintenance of their mortgage loans.
No, process servers are generally prohibited from serving legal documents before 8 am and after 9 pm according to New York state laws. However, there are certain exceptions that may allow for earlier service with court approval or if the recipient agrees to accept service outside of these hours.
